Constant Field Values
Contents
cn.boboweike.*
-
cn.boboweike.carrot.CarrotException Modifier and Type Constant Field Value public static final StringINVALID_LAMBDA_MESSAGE"The lambda you provided is not valid."public static final StringSHOULD_NOT_HAPPEN_MESSAGE"Carrot encountered a problematic exception. Please create a bug report (if possible, provide the code to reproduce this and the stacktrace)"
-
cn.boboweike.carrot.dashboard.server.http.ContentType Modifier and Type Constant Field Value public static final String_HEADER_NAME"content-type"public static final StringAPPLICATION_JSON"application/json"public static final StringAPPLICATION_OCTET_STREAM"application/octet-stream"public static final StringIMAGE_PNG"image/png"public static final StringIMAGE_X_ICON"image/x-icon"public static final StringTEXT_CSS"text/css;charset=UTF-8"public static final StringTEXT_HTML"text/html;charset=UTF-8"public static final StringTEXT_JAVASCRIPT"text/javascript;charset=UTF-8"public static final StringTEXT_PLAIN"text/plain;charset=UTF-8"
-
cn.boboweike.carrot.dashboard.server.http.handlers.HttpRequestHandlers.RequestMethod Modifier and Type Constant Field Value public static final StringDELETE"DELETE"public static final StringGET"GET"public static final StringHEAD"HEAD"public static final StringOPTIONS"OPTIONS"public static final StringPOST"POST"public static final StringPUT"PUT"
-
cn.boboweike.carrot.dashboard.ui.model.problems.CpuAllocationIrregularityProblem Modifier and Type Constant Field Value public static final StringPROBLEM_TYPE"cpu-allocation-irregularity" -
cn.boboweike.carrot.dashboard.ui.model.problems.ScheduledTasksNotFoundProblem Modifier and Type Constant Field Value public static final StringPROBLEM_TYPE"tasks-not-found" -
cn.boboweike.carrot.dashboard.ui.model.problems.SevereCarrotExceptionProblem Modifier and Type Constant Field Value public static final StringPROBLEM_TYPE"severe-carrot-exception"
-
cn.boboweike.carrot.lock.LockProvider Modifier and Type Constant Field Value public static final StringLOCK_UNTIL"lockUntil"public static final StringLOCKED_AT"lockedAt"public static final StringLOCKED_BY"lockedBy"
-
cn.boboweike.carrot.scheduling.Schedule Modifier and Type Constant Field Value public static final intSMALLEST_SCHEDULE_IN_SECONDS5
-
cn.boboweike.carrot.server.BackgroundTaskServerConfiguration Modifier and Type Constant Field Value public static final intDEFAULT_POLL_INTERVAL_IN_SECONDS15
-
cn.boboweike.carrot.storage.PartitionedStorageProvider Modifier and Type Constant Field Value public static final intBATCH_SIZE5000public static final intDEFAULT_NUM_OF_PARTITIONS1public static final StringPARTITION_HINT_KEY"partition_hint_key"public static final StringPARTITION_PREFIX"partition_" -
cn.boboweike.carrot.storage.StorageProviderUtils.BackgroundTaskServers Modifier and Type Constant Field Value public static final StringFIELD_DELETE_DELETED_TASKS_AFTER"permanentlyDeleteDeletedTasksAfter"public static final StringFIELD_DELETE_SUCCEEDED_TASKS_AFTER"deleteSucceededTasksAfter"public static final StringFIELD_FIRST_HEARTBEAT"firstHeartbeat"public static final StringFIELD_ID"id"public static final StringFIELD_IS_RUNNING"running"public static final StringFIELD_LAST_HEARTBEAT"lastHeartbeat"public static final StringFIELD_PARTITION"partition"public static final StringFIELD_PERMANENTLY_DELETE_TASKS_AFTER"permanentlyDeleteTasksAfter"public static final StringFIELD_POLL_INTERVAL_IN_SECONDS"pollIntervalInSeconds"public static final StringFIELD_PROCESS_ALLOCATED_MEMORY"processAllocatedMemory"public static final StringFIELD_PROCESS_CPU_LOAD"processCpuLoad"public static final StringFIELD_PROCESS_FREE_MEMORY"processFreeMemory"public static final StringFIELD_PROCESS_MAX_MEMORY"processMaxMemory"public static final StringFIELD_SYSTEM_CPU_LOAD"systemCpuLoad"public static final StringFIELD_SYSTEM_FREE_MEMORY"systemFreeMemory"public static final StringFIELD_SYSTEM_TOTAL_MEMORY"systemTotalMemory"public static final StringFIELD_WORKER_POOL_SIZE"workerPoolSize"public static final StringNAME"background_task_servers" -
cn.boboweike.carrot.storage.StorageProviderUtils.Metadata Modifier and Type Constant Field Value public static final StringFIELD_CREATED_AT"createdAt"public static final StringFIELD_ID"id"public static final StringFIELD_NAME"name"public static final StringFIELD_OWNER"owner"public static final StringFIELD_UPDATED_AT"updatedAt"public static final StringFIELD_VALUE"value"public static final StringMETADATA_OWNER_CLUSTER"cluster"public static final StringNAME"metadata"public static final StringSTATS_ID"succeeded-tasks-counter-cluster"public static final StringSTATS_NAME"succeeded-tasks-counter"public static final StringSTATS_OWNER"cluster" -
cn.boboweike.carrot.storage.StorageProviderUtils.Migrations Modifier and Type Constant Field Value public static final StringFIELD_DATE"date"public static final StringFIELD_ID"id"public static final StringFIELD_NAME"name"public static final StringFIELD_NUM_OF_PARTITIONS"num_of_partitions"public static final StringNAME"migrations" -
cn.boboweike.carrot.storage.StorageProviderUtils.RecurringTasks Modifier and Type Constant Field Value public static final StringFIELD_ID"id"public static final StringFIELD_TASK_AS_JSON"taskAsJson"public static final StringFIELD_VERSION"version"public static final StringNAME"recurring_tasks" -
cn.boboweike.carrot.storage.StorageProviderUtils.ShedLock Modifier and Type Constant Field Value public static final StringNAME"shed_lock" -
cn.boboweike.carrot.storage.StorageProviderUtils.Tasks Modifier and Type Constant Field Value public static final StringFIELD_CREATED_AT"createdAt"public static final StringFIELD_ID"id"public static final StringFIELD_RECURRING_TASK_ID"recurringTaskId"public static final StringFIELD_SCHEDULED_AT"scheduledAt"public static final StringFIELD_STATE"state"public static final StringFIELD_TASK_AS_JSON"taskAsJson"public static final StringFIELD_TASK_SIGNATURE"taskSignature"public static final StringFIELD_UPDATED_AT"updatedAt"public static final StringFIELD_VERSION"version"public static final StringNAME"tasks"
-
cn.boboweike.carrot.storage.nosql.mongo.MongoDBPartitionedStorageProvider Modifier and Type Constant Field Value public static final StringDEFAULT_DB_NAME"carrot"
-
cn.boboweike.carrot.tasks.annotations.Task Modifier and Type Constant Field Value public static final intNBR_OF_RETRIES_NOT_PROVIDED-1
-
cn.boboweike.carrot.tasks.context.TaskDashboardLogger Modifier and Type Constant Field Value public static final StringCARROT_LOG_KEY"carrotDashboardLog" -
cn.boboweike.carrot.tasks.context.TaskDashboardProgressBar Modifier and Type Constant Field Value public static final StringCARROT_PROGRESSBAR_KEY"carrotDashboardProgressBar"
-
cn.boboweike.carrot.tasks.filters.RetryFilter Modifier and Type Constant Field Value public static final intDEFAULT_BACKOFF_POLICY_TIME_SEED3public static final intDEFAULT_NBR_OF_RETRIES10
-
cn.boboweike.carrot.tasks.mappers.MDCMapper Modifier and Type Constant Field Value public static final StringCARROT_MDC_KEY"mdc"
-
cn.boboweike.carrot.utils.mapper.JsonMapperUtils.Json Modifier and Type Constant Field Value public static final StringFIELD_ACTUAL_CLASS_NAME"actualClassName"public static final StringFIELD_CACHEABLE"cacheable"public static final StringFIELD_CLASS_NAME"className"public static final StringFIELD_METHOD_NAME"methodName"public static final StringFIELD_STATIC_FIELD_NAME"staticFieldName"public static final StringFIELD_TASK_PARAMETERS"taskParameters"
-
cn.boboweike.carrot.utils.mapper.gson.RuntimeClassNameTypeAdapterFactory<T> Modifier and Type Constant Field Value public static final StringTYPE_FIELD_NAME"@class"